Hugh Dorsey Sullivan, 97, of Huntsville, born near Rome GA, went home to be with his Lord and Savior on Wednesday. Hugh was preceded in death by his parents, Joe Broadus and Ida Teat Sullivan, and his sister, Josephine B. Sullivan.

He served in the US Army and US Air Corp as a pilot with 50 bombing missions in Europe in World War II. He graduated from Georgia Tech as a mechanical engineer.

Hugh professed faith in Jesus Christ and was baptized at Southside Baptist Church, was a member of Calvary Bible Church and, later, Grace Bible Church, all in Huntsville.

Survivors include his wife, Marjorie Eloise Sullivan; daughter, Margie Sullivan Renegar; and son, Gary H. Sullivan, all of Huntsville; six grandchildren; and five great-grandchildren.

Visitation will be from 12:30 to 2 p.m. Friday at Laughlin Service Funeral home, followed by the funeral with Jimmy Williams officiating. Burial will be in Maple Hill Cemetery.
